Thuộc tính open của Details

Định nghĩa và cách sử dụng

open cài đặt thuộc tính hoặc trả về thông tin chi tiết/Thông tin bổ sung có nên hiển thị cho người dùng (mở) hay không.

Thuộc tính này phản ánh Thuộc tính open của <details>.

Khi được đặt là true, thông tin chi tiết sẽ hiển thị cho người dùng (mở).

Xem thêm:

Tài liệu tham khảo HTML:Thẻ <details> HTML

Mô hình

Ví dụ 1

Hiển thị thông tin chi tiết bổ sung:

document.getElementById("myDetails").open = true;

Thử ngay

Ví dụ 2

Hiểu xem người dùng có thể xem (mở) thông tin chi tiết bổ sung hay không:

var x = document.getElementById("myDetails").open;

Thử ngay

Ví dụ 2

Chuyển đổi giữa mở và đóng thông tin chi tiết bổ sung:

function openDetails() {
    document.getElementById("myDetails").open = true;
}
function closeDetails() {
    document.getElementById("myDetails").open = false;
}

Thử ngay

Ngữ pháp

Trả về thuộc tính open:

detailsObject.open

Đặt thuộc tính open:

detailsObject.open = true|false

Giá trị thuộc tính

Giá trị Mô tả
true|false

Định nghĩa xem thông tin chi tiết bổ sung có nên hiển thị cho người dùng (mở).

  • true - Thông tin chi tiết sẽ hiển thị
  • false - Thông tin chi tiết sẽ không hiển thị

Chi tiết kỹ thuật

Giá trị trả về: Giá trị boolean, trả về true nếu chi tiết có thể nhìn thấy, ngược lại trả về false.

Hỗ trợ trình duyệt

Số trong bảng cho biết phiên bản trình duyệt đầu tiên hỗ trợ tính chất này hoàn toàn.

Chrome Edge Firefox Safari Opera
Chrome Edge Firefox Safari Opera
12.0 Không hỗ trợ 49.0 6.0 15.0

Trang liên quan

Tài liệu tham khảo HTML:Thuộc tính open của thẻ <details> HTML